Understanding floats is extremely important when creating CSS layouts. One of the trickiest issues when dealing with floats is stopping text from wrapping underneath a floated element.
CSS layouts don’t have to be complicated but sometimes the things that should be simple and easy to do seem impossible at first. Within this tutorial, I’ll explain how 100% height can be achieved cross browser, using CSS.
Tablecloth is lightweight, easy to use, unobtrusive way to add style and behaviour to your html table elements. By simply adding 2 lines of code to your html page you will have styled and active tables that your visitors will love :) Try to mouseover or click on a table below.
Jash is a DHTML-based window that gives you command-line JavaScript access to the current browser window.
In this post I will continue Friendly URL! is it really needed? but focusing on performance with Apache.
A2DP (Advanced Audio Distribution Profile) is intended for high quality stereo audio applications. For A2DP there is no need to specifically request a "playing" state. The bluetooth alsa plugin will automatically do this when some application tries to use it. If no device is connected, the default device will be connected to, otherwise the first found connected device will be used.
image "galery"
Le plugin Taconite pour JQuery permet de modifier plusieurs éléments du DOM à partir d'un seul appel AJAX. Plus précisément, un appel AJAX retourne un fichier de commandes au format XML et c'est le plugin Taconite qui va se charger d'interpréter ce fichier de commande et de le traduire en javascript (en méthodes de JQuery plus précisément) afin de modifier le DOM. On peut également faire évaluer du javascript dans le contexte global de la page.
Forms needs a solid visual structure, a profound hierarchy of form elements (Fields and Labels), powerful techniques and Functionality (AJAX) to make the form look and work creatively.
Have you ever wanted to get a list of the links contained in a HTML page? Or a list of images, the title or every other non-nested tag for that matter? Then this is the class for you!
How MySQL Handles ORDER BY, GROUP BY, and DISTINCT
There are the beginnings of a strong movement (http://www.email-standards.org/) to pressure email client manufacturers into building software which observe web standards in HTML.
The CSS Text Wrapper allows you to easily make HTML text wrap in shapes other than just a rectangle. You can make text wrap around curves, zig-zags, or whatever you want.
Pagination is a topic that has been done to death -- dozens of articles and reference classes can be found for the management of result sets ... however (and you knew there was a "however" coming there, didn't you?) I've always been disgruntled with the current offerings to date. In this article I offer an improved solution.
The "Sticky at top of lists" option is very useful if you want to highlight a particularly important story or promotion. But what if you (or your client) want to promote three or four important messages? Do you make them all sticky?
If you want to make your pages dynamically loaded via AJAX and do not want to rewrite everything to be converted to JSON, there is a way to get any content you wish to get as JSON.
This is surely a debated issue, but ultimately I say if you have a message you feel would benefit from a nicely designed email you should go for it. If you just want to do it because everyone else on your block is doing it too, don’t. If you decide to do it, these are what I consider to be the five golden rules of HTML emails:
Structure and hierarchy reduce complexity and improve readability. The more organized your articles or web-sites are, the easier it is for users to follow your arguments and get the message you are trying to deliver. On the Web this can be done in a variety of ways.
Upgrade a project running symfony 1.0
This is how you achieve that table-like structure on forms without having to actually use a table. Just set a static width, float it the left, align the text to the right, and give it a little right-margin. Beautiful.
We’ve all seen them, the hoards of PNG fixes for IE6. That is because IE6 is a bag of smashed buttholes. I’m serious. It is.
The best way to tune performance is to try to write your queries in a number of different ways and compare their reads and execution plans. Here are various techniques that you can use to try to optimise your database queries.
In the last decade, PHP has developed from a niche language for adding dynamic functionality to small websites to a powerful tool making strong inroads into large-scale Web systems. Critical business logic like this needs to work correctly. But how do you ensure that it does? You test it, of course.
A standard Linux system has an incredible amount of files installed. Looking for a file location can be a painful task to do though a file browser. Fortunately, there is a nifty command line available by default on any Linux distribution: find.
JavaScript offers several ways to display a different page in the current browser window. Redirecting visitors with Javascript is straightforward. The simplest way is to use one of the methods given below.
If you are trying to do pixel-perfect cross-browser CSS layout, then you have probably ran into problems with IE . I am going to highlight the top 7 CSS hacks that we often use to have pixel perfect design.
Depuis Drupal 5, il est possible très simplement d'ajouter l'auto-complétion à un champ texte en utilisant une méthode dit d'appel asynchrone (aka Ajax). Traduit en français, cette fonctionnalité permet lorsque vos utilisateurs saisissent les premières lettre, de lui fournir automatique une liste de suggestion commençant par ces lettres, lui évitant de taper la suite.
6 Must-have Pages
The code in the example reduces the image colors to 10, then discards all but one pixel of every color and then creates the palettes out of those colors.
This little blog has been getting a lot of coverage lately thanks to a write up by Ajaxian. Developing with Symfony is great and always gives you a lot to think and write about. For my new product I was having a CSS conflict. This tends to happen when you include your own html and css into someone else’s website. For instance if you have a widget as such:
Comparatif antivirus 2007
Comparatif ADSL et internet haut débit
There’s a really nice feature in Firefox that I think a lot of people are unaware of that allows you to create new keywords you can use in your url bar. I like to do this for stuff like JIRA search, wiki search, etc.
When the number of Drupal powered sites you maintain grows larger, patching all of them everytime a minor release comes out can be a pain. When you're restricted to FTP access only, this pain becomes unbearable! That's where Drupair comes in handy: just choose the version you want to upgrade from the dropdown menu and upgrade with ease!
The guiding theory behind CSS frameworks is saving time. If you write a lot of CSS, you know you write a lot of the exact same code over and over and over.
Quite clever actually. I then used the external class to add the visual cue to the links with CSS.
The purpose of this guide is to allow newer WM5 devices like HTC Wizard, Prophet to connect to Ubuntu Edgy 6.10 and be able to share files, install stuff.
CSS Sandbox
Here are eight examples of practical PHP regular expressions and techniques that I've used over the past few years using Perl Compatible Regular Expressions. This guide goes over the eight different validation techniques and describes briefly how they work. Usernames, telephone numbers, email addresses, and more.
I thought Ligaya Turmelle's post on SQL joins was a great primer for novice developers. Since SQL joins appear to be set-based, the use of Venn diagrams to explain them seems, at first blush, to be a natural fit. However, like the commenters to her post, I found that the Venn diagrams didn't quite match the SQL join syntax reality in my testing.
grep LOWER modules/*/*.{module,inc} includes/*inc Add themes, sites/all etc as needed. The interesting trick is the {}.
When I develop for ThemBid.com I often work remotely. When I was using Windows XP I would use UltraVNC to access my desktop remotely, then when I “upgraded” to Vista I did not take to the time to do that, instead I used the built in Remote Desktop feature. Now that I have truly upgraded to Ubuntu, I want to be able to access my machine remotely. This blog post describes two methods.
With the widespread adoption of CSS, web designers have been given more style freedom than ever before. What once was done with images and tables can now be accomplished with a few lines of code. This article gives examples on how to accomplish common design elements with the use of very minimal images, if any at all. Use CSS to lose the excess images and keep your page loading fast.
Qui n'a jamais pesté d'avoir à constamment taper et se souvenir de dizaines de mots de passe, quand on utilise plusieurs serveurs différents ? Moi, en tous cas.
La plupart des applications utilisent des bibliothèques partagées (« shared libraries »). Ces bibliothèques partagées ont besoin d’être chargées en mémoire lors de l’exécution de l’application et les références aux différents symboles doivent être résolues. Pour la plupart des petits programmes, cette liaison dynamique est très rapide. Mais pour les programmes écrits en C qui ont beaucoup de dépendances, la liaison dynamique peut prendre un temps considérable.
Since there are no graphical presentation of gconf available in KDE, we use the command line.
There are some things that are nice to add to a site that you don’t actually want to put in the content. They should be automatically added, so that you can change them systematically across the whole site. Assuming that all the information is in your content, you can use JavaScript to add useful things like highlights for external links and to make quotes clickable.

Comments